Solution Overview

Problem

Existing air cleaners are limited in their ability to discharge filtered air in a horizontal direction parallel to the top surface of the blower, and the space within the blower restricts the orientation of the flow adjusting device, making it difficult to direct air in desired directions.

Innovation Solution

An air cleaner with a blower, flow adjusting device, and guide member that includes a plurality of gears allowing the flow adjusting device to change orientation from horizontal to perpendicular to the blower surface, facilitated by a housing and guide gear assembly that controls the flow adjusting device's position and direction.

AI summary

Disclosed is an air cleaner, more specifically, an air cleaner including a blower that inhales air from the outside, filters the inhaled air, and discharges the filtered air, a flow adjusting device disposed on the blower to inhale the air discharged from the blower, adjust a discharge direction of the inhaled air, and discharge the air, and a guide member disposed below the flow adjusting device to change a state of the flow adjusting device. The guide member may include a plurality of gears arranged inside the guide member to be rotatable, some of the plurality of gears may be connected to each other to be rotatable in engagement with each other, and the flow adjusting device may change the discharge direction of the air by rotations of the plurality of gears of the guide member.
